If successful, SL1 will assign the resulting ticket to the same organization as the user. If this field is set to Automatically Assign, when SL1 receives an email message for a Tickets From Emails policy, SL1 will try to match the "from" address in the email message to a user. This dynamic feature is useful in Tickets From Emails policies ( Registry > Ticketing > Email Tickets). The resulting ticket will be automatically assigned to an organization.
